无法打开 源 文件 "iostream.h"
时间: 2023-04-25 15:02:03 浏览: 94
这个错误提示是因为编译器无法找到 iostream.h 文件。这个文件是 C++ 早期版本的标准头文件,现在已经被 <iostream> 取代。你需要将代码中的 #include <iostream.h> 改为 #include <iostream>,然后重新编译即可。
相关问题
无法打开包括文件: “iostream.h”: No such file or directory
这个错误通常是因为编译器无法找到所需的头文件。在C++中,使用`#include`指令包含头文件。在这种情况下,编译器无法找到`iostream.h`头文件。这个文件可能在你的系统上不存在,或者你可能使用的是不支持该文件的编译器。
通常,C++的标准头文件是没有`.h`后缀的。所以,你可以尝试使用`#include <iostream>`代替`#include <iostream.h>`。如果你的编译器不支持C++标准库,请尝试使用支持标准库的编译器。如果你使用的是旧版的编译器,也可以尝试使用旧版本的头文件。
codeblock怎么加入iostream.h
在最新版本的 Code::Blocks 中,iostream.h 已经不再使用,而是使用头文件 iostream。如果你想在 Code::Blocks 中使用 iostream,只需要在你的代码中包含 iostream 头文件即可。具体的步骤如下:
1. 打开 Code::Blocks,选择你的项目,然后在左侧的管理器窗口中找到 Sources。
2. 右键单击 Sources,选择 Add files,将你的源代码文件添加到项目中。
3. 在你的源代码文件中加入以下代码:
```c++
#include <iostream>
using namespace std;
```
4. 重新编译和运行你的程序,iostream 库就会被加入到你的程序中。
注意:如果你使用的是旧版本的 Code::Blocks,你可能需要手动将 iostream.h 文件复制到你的项目目录中,并在你的代码中使用以下代码:
```c++
#include <iostream.h>
```
但是这种做法已经过时了,不建议使用。